ABOUT:

Steve is a partner in the firm's Coral Gables office. 

Steve has more than 30 years experience practicing civil litigation with an emphasis on resort and tourism law and the defense of hotel guest, passenger and crew tort claims. He also handles complex commercial litigation and class action claims. In addition to defending cases in both state and Federal trial and appellate courts throughout Florida, Steve regularly handles international arbitration matters.  

Steve began his legal career as the staff attorney to a distinguished judge in the Thirteenth Judicial Circuit Court of Florida—Complex Civil Litigation Division. Before entering the legal profession, Steve was a general foreman for a large industrial contractor based in Los Angeles. He brings an in-depth knowledge of our clients resort, tourism and hospitality businesses having grown up in a family that owns and operates a resort hotel in New England.
